Objectively one of the most boring books I’ve come across. 

Almost DNF’d at 10% and then kept coming across people on Reddit talking about how much they love it so picked it up again. 

The most intriguing part of this entire book is in act one when out FMC Abigail meets the MMC, Valroy disguised as an old man. 

After that he reveals that he’s the king of the Unseelie, traps her in a maze, and nothing at all happens again except some extreme sexual tension between the two main characters. Sure, she tries to “solve the maze” and it’s painfully obvious that Valroy is a ripoff from Jarrett from the Labyrith but like…while she’s doing that does the plot actually advance? 0% 

If you want plot this book is not for you. If you just want an ambiguously gray shadow daddy who says some ludicrously sexual things then give it a try
